Advantages of Macro in SAP ABAP
- Repetition Reduction: Use macros to reduce repetition of frequently repeated code segments.
- Meaningful Naming: this strategy enhances code comprehensibility through meaningful names.
- Limit Nesting: Maintain code simplicity and readability by limiting excessive nesting of macros.
- Documentation: For future reference and the benefit of other developers, document will be beneficial.
SAP ABAP | Macros
Macros are basically a piece of code that is used multiple times in SAP ABAP programs. Macros in the SAP ABAP programming language define and reuse certain code segments. they act as placeholders for a set of statements or expressions. Suppose we want to calculate the area of a rectangle in a program more than once, then we should define a macro for calculating the area of the rectangle so that we can use it again and again in our program wherever necessary. It will save numerous lines of code. Macros are also used as a placeholder for a certain piece of code.
Table of Content
- Purpose of Macros in SAP ABAP:
- Macro Syntax in SAP ABAP:
- Creating and Implementing a Macro in SAP ABAP:
- How to call Macros in SAP ABAP Programs:
- Practical Examples of Macro in SAP ABAP:
- Other terms relate to SAP ABAP Macros:
- Advantages of Macro in SAP ABAP:
- Conclusion